A Look Back: The dan Cathy Era and Past Controversies
To really understand the current conversation around Chick-fil-A and LGBTQ+ issues, we have to rewind a bit, specifically to the time when Dan Cathy, the former CEO and son of the founder, was more vocal about his personal beliefs. During his tenure, especially around 2012, Cathy made several public statements expressing his support for the traditional definition of marriage. These comments, shared in interviews, led to significant backlash and boycotts from LGBTQ+ advocates and allies. It wasn't just talk, either. The Chick-fil-A Foundation, during that period, made substantial donations to organizations that openly promoted anti-LGBTQ+ agendas. We're talking about groups that actively worked against LGBTQ+ rights, which, as you can imagine, caused a huge stir. This wasn't a minor oversight; these were significant financial contributions to causes that directly opposed the well-being and equality of the LGBTQ+ community. The news of these donations hit hard, and many felt betrayed, especially those who had been loyal customers. It sparked widespread protests and calls for customers to boycott the fast-food chain. The narrative that emerged was clear: Chick-fil-A, through its leadership and its foundation's funding, was actively contributing to the fight against LGBTQ+ rights. This period really cemented the perception for many that the company held anti-LGBTQ+ views, and it's a history that continues to influence the public's perception today. Shifting Tides: Changes Under New Leadership
Now, guys, it's important to note that leadership changes can bring about significant shifts in company culture and policy. Following the intense criticism and boycotts sparked by Dan Cathy's statements and the foundation's donations, Chick-fil-A has made efforts to evolve its public image and, purportedly, its practices. In recent years, under new leadership, the company has stated a commitment to inclusivity and diversity. They've publicly declared that they serve everyone, regardless of sexual orientation or gender identity. Furthermore, the donations from the Chick-fil-A Foundation have seen a significant pivot. Reports indicate that the controversial donations to anti-LGBTQ+ organizations have ceased. Instead, the foundation has stated its focus is now on areas like education, homelessness, and hunger relief. This change in funding priorities is a pretty big deal. It signals a move away from supporting potentially divisive social agendas towards more universally accepted philanthropic causes. The company has also taken steps to communicate this shift more broadly, aiming to reassure customers and stakeholders that they are a welcoming place for all. While some remain skeptical, citing the past, others see these changes as genuine and meaningful progress. It's a complex situation because, for many, the past actions cast a long shadow, and trust isn't easily rebuilt. However, the company's stated intentions and altered donation patterns are undeniable facts that need to be considered when forming an opinion. This shift is a direct response to the public outcry and a clear attempt to mend damaged relationships and build a more inclusive brand.
